Album Launch Tour!

January 26th, 2012

We’re please to let you know our debut album ‘Sights and Sounds’ will be released on February 25th through MGM. And in support of it we’re playing a bunch of dates along the east coast.

Feb 25th: Oxford Art Factory, Sydney
Mar 17th: The Horse Bazaar, Melbourne
Apr 06th: Beetle Bar, Brisbane (Good Friday)

Sights & Sounds Single Launch Tour!

October 26th, 2011

Sights and Sounds is the title track from the much-anticipated debut album of the same name by Sydney indie four piece, Made in Japan.

The lads assure us that the upcoming single tour will be a cut above what fans might have experienced in the lead up to this momentous event.
